AI Transparency Report

The Committee For Early Childhood Development Day Care Center Incorp demonstrates a consistent operational pattern, with revenues and expenses closely aligned over the past decade. In the latest filing (202403), the organization reported revenues of $8,283,909 against expenses of $8,605,709, indicating a slight operational deficit for that period. However, the organization has shown significant asset growth, particularly between 202303 ($3,901,740) and 202403 ($15,100,148), which warrants further investigation to understand the nature of this substantial increase. The consistent reporting of 0% officer compensation across all available filings suggests a commitment to minimizing administrative overhead in this area, which is a positive indicator of financial stewardship. The organization's financial health appears stable, with a strong asset base relative to its annual revenue. The liabilities have also increased in proportion to assets, from $3,798,799 in 202303 to $4,814,142 in 202403, which is a manageable ratio given the asset growth. The consistent expenditure levels relative to revenue suggest that the organization is effectively deploying its resources to meet its program goals. The absence of reported officer compensation is a notable aspect of its transparency and efficiency. While the overall financial picture suggests a well-managed organization, the significant jump in assets between 2023 and 2024 without a corresponding dramatic increase in revenue or expenses could indicate a major capital acquisition or investment. Further details on the nature of this asset growth would enhance transparency. The consistent filing history and the close alignment of revenues and expenses over many years point to a predictable and stable operational model.

Filing History

IRS 990 filing history for Committee For Early Childhood Development Day Care Center Incorp showing financial trends over 14 years of public records:

Over 14 years of IRS 990 filings (2011–2024), Committee For Early Childhood Development Day Care Center Incorp's revenue has grown by 338.1%, moving from $1.9M to $8.3M. Total assets increased by 1547.5% over the same period, from $917K to $15.1M. Total functional expenses rose by 354.9%, from $1.9M to $8.6M. In its most recent filing year (2024), Committee For Early Childhood Development Day Care Center Incorp reported a deficit of $322K, with expenses exceeding revenue. The organization holds $4.8M in liabilities against $15.1M in assets (debt-to-asset ratio: 31.9%), resulting in net assets of $10.3M.

YearRevenueExpensesAssetsLiabilitiesOfficer Comp.PDF
2024 $8.3M $8.6M $15.1M $4.8M View 990
2023 $7.7M $7.8M $3.9M $3.8M View 990
2022 $6.7M $6.6M $3.2M $3.0M View 990
2021 $5.7M $5.7M $2.8M $2.6M View 990
2020 $4.6M $4.6M $2.8M $2.6M View 990
2019 $6.4M $6.4M $769K $597K View 990
2018 $6.0M $5.9M $2.5M $2.4M View 990
2017 $5.5M $5.5M $2.5M $2.4M View 990
2016 $5.3M $5.3M $2.5M $2.4M View 990
2015 $6.2M $6.2M $2.2M $2.0M View 990
2014 $6.8M $6.8M $2.1M $2.0M View 990
2013 $3.6M $3.6M $801K $721K View 990
2012 $4.4M $4.4M $289K $242K View 990
2011 $1.9M $1.9M $917K $894K View 990
